Step-by-Step Guide for Current Trends on White Sofa Living Room Decorating Ideas
1. Choose a color scheme: White sofas can work with a variety of color schemes. Consider pairing with neutrals like gray, beige, or black for a classic look, or try a pop of bold color like navy, emerald green, or blush pink.
2. Add texture: To avoid a sterile look, incorporate textures like plush rugs, cozy throws, and decorative pillows. This will add depth and warmth to the space.
3. Mix and match: Don’t be afraid to mix and match different styles and materials. Combining a modern white sofa with a vintage rug or rustic coffee table can create a unique and eclectic look.
4. Light it up: Lighting can play a big role in a white sofa living room. Consider adding floor lamps or table lamps to create ambiance and highlight specific areas of the room.

Pros and Cons of White Sofa Living Room Decorating Ideas
Pros:
- White sofas are versatile and can work with a variety of design styles.
- They create a clean and fresh look in any living room.
- White sofas can make a small space look larger and more open.
- They provide a great backdrop for colorful accent pieces and accessories.
Cons:
- White sofas can be difficult to keep clean and maintain, especially if you have pets or children.
- They can show wear and tear more easily than darker colored sofas.
- White sofas may not be the best choice for households with messy or active lifestyles.

Question & Answer and FAQs
Q: Can I use a white sofa in a small living room?
A: Yes! In fact, a white sofa can make a small space look larger and more open. Just be sure to keep the rest of the room neutral and avoid clutter.
Q: How do I keep my white sofa clean?
A: Invest in a protective cover or slipcover, and use fabric cleaner specifically designed for white upholstery. Avoid eating or drinking on the sofa, and be sure to clean up any spills immediately.
Q: Can I use a white sofa in a household with pets or children?
A: It may not be the best choice, as white sofas can be difficult to keep clean and may show wear and tear more easily. Consider a darker colored sofa or a protective cover if you have pets or children.
